The present invention relates to an apparatus for diagnosing the failure of an air pressure sensor in a vehicle, including: the air pressure sensor for detecting the air pressure of an intake manifold in the vehicle; an engine rpm detecting unit detecting information on vehicle engine rpm; a throttle valve opening amount detecting unit detecting the throttle valve opening amount of the vehicle; and a control unit determining whether the air pressure sensor or the throttle valve has failed by using a predetermined pressure drop amount threshold of the air pressure sensor according to a throttle valve opening amount and engine rpm.
